1856 - A Culinary Residence, an upscale teaching restaurant, named after the year of Auburn University's founding, anchoring the first floor of the new Tony & Libba Rane Culinary Science Center.

Students in the Auburn University College of Human Sciences Hospitality Management Program will work under the guidance of a Chef in Residence to prepare and serve an à la carte lunch menu and tasting menu format during dinner service.

An acclaimed chef will work alongside Auburn University faculty and staff to create a unique restaurant concept, providing a one-of-a-kind, ever-changing culinary experience for students and restaurant guests alike. The open kitchen will invite diners to observe as their food is prepared, while a two-story wine room stocked with bottles from around the world will provide a stunning dining backdrop for the private dining room.
